Long-term Beta-blocker Therapy After Acute Myocardial Infarction

The aim of the study is to determine whether discontinuation of β-blocker after at least 1 year of β-blocker therapy is noninferior to continuation of β-blocker in patients without heart failure (HF) or left ventricular systolic dysfunction after acute myocardial infarction (AMI).

Prospective, open-label, randomized, multicenter, noninferiority trial to determine whether discontinuation of β-blocker after at least 1 year of β-blocker therapy is noninferior to continuation of β-blocker in patients without HF or left ventricular systolic dysfunction after AMI.

About this study

β-blockers have anti-ischemic, anti-arrhythmic, and anti-adrenergic properties. In order to reduce cardiovascular mortality and morbidity, current major guidelines recommend that oral treatment of β-blockers should be continued during and after hospitalization in patients with acute myocardial infarction (AMI) and without contraindications to β-blocker use.

A clinically important but difficult decision on β-blocker therapy after AMI is to determine the duration of β-blocker therapy after discharge in patients without heart failure (HF) or left ventricular systolic dysfunction. Previous studies for long-term β-blocker therapy after AMI were inadequate to derive definite conclusion because of small sample size and potential selection bias.

Therefore, the SMART-DECISION trial will investigate whether discontinuation of β-blocker after at least 1 year of β-blocker therapy is noninferior to continuation of β-blocker in patients without HF or left ventricular systolic dysfunction after AMI.

Inclusion criteria

  • Subject must be at least 19 years of age.
  • Subject who have been continuing β-blocker therapy for at least 1 year after acute myocardial infarction regardless of the time of diagnosis
  • Subject is able to verbally confirm understandings of risks and benefits of this trial, and he/she or his/her legally authorized representative provides written informed consent prior to any study related procedure.

Exclusion criteria

  • Subject whose left ventricle ejection fraction was less than 40% from echocardiography performed after acute myocardial infarction or who have never received echocardiography.
  • Treatment history of heart failure
  • Contraindication to β-blocker therapy (history of symptomatic bronchial asthma or chronic obstructive pulmonary disease, 2nd or 3rd degree AV block, cardiac pacemaker implantation, or other cases where β-blocker cannot be used under the judgment of the clinician)
  • Non-cardiac co-morbid conditions are present with life expectancy <1 year or that may result in protocol non-compliance (per site investigator's medical judgment).
  • History of atrial fibrillation
  • Pregnancy or breast feeding

Primary outcomes

  1. Major adverse cardiac events

    Time frame: 2.5 years after last patient enrollment

    a composite of all-cause death, myocardial infarction, hospitalization for heart failure
